As anticipation builds for the September 18 release of The 21st Century Last Waltz – Live at Massey Hall, Chest Fever has unveiled the latest preview from the forthcoming live album: "Such A Night," featuring acclaimed Canadian singer-songwriter Devin Cuddy, available now on all streaming platforms alongside an accompanying live video on YouTube.
Recorded during Chest Fever's sold-out performance at Toronto's legendary Massey Hall on November 18, 2023, "Such A Night" captures one of the concert's most joyful moments, with Cuddy delivering a spirited performance inspired by Dr. John's unforgettable appearance in The Last Waltz. The track also features legendary saxophonist and arranger Tom "Bones" Malone, who originally wrote the horn arrangements for "Such A Night" for The Last Waltz in 1976, returning to perform the song nearly 50 years later.
"There was a really beautiful energy, both on the stage and backstage," recalls Cuddy. "It was not your average feeling on stage, and it was very special in that way."
Reflecting on performing at Massey Hall, Cuddy adds, "There's a shared love of something that happened in that room, and on top of all that, it was at Massey Hall, which is essentially Canada's most legendary auditorium. I think the people on the stage and in the crowd both recognized that, and it added to the joy and the energy that was bouncing back and forth from the crowd to the stage."
The 21st Century Last Waltz – Live at Massey Hall captures Chest Fever's acclaimed reimagining of The Band's legendary farewell concert, recorded on the 45th anniversary of Martin Scorsese's iconic concert film. The five-hour celebration brought together a cross-generational lineup of Canadian artists and international guests, honouring The Band's collaborative spirit while offering a fresh interpretation for a new generation.
Before the album's release, Chest Fever will perform at AMERICANAFEST in Nashville, Tennessee, on September 17, marking the band's first-ever festival presentation of The 21st Century Last Waltz. Taking place in one of the birthplaces of Americana music, the performance brings Chest Fever's acclaimed reimagining of The Band's legendary farewell concert to one of North America's premier roots music festivals. The band will then launch an expanded North American tour celebrating the 50th anniversary of The Last Waltz, with dates across Canada and the United States this fall.
"I'm very excited to bring the show to Nashville and AmericanaFest, especially since The Band are some of the fathers of Americana music," says Daniel “Dude” Cervantes, lead guitarist and singer of Chest Fever. "To be able to perform The Last Waltz at AmericanaFest is a real honour. It's the perfect place to celebrate this music and share it with people who love it as much as we do."
Keyboardist and vocalist Jody Bagley agrees. "I'm excited for people to experience not only our love for this music, but also how we interpret it and make it our own while staying true to what made these songs so special in the first place."
